16 Hamilton Drive, Nottingham, NG7 1DF is a freehold detached property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 1,421 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have five b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£712,927 , which equates to approximately £502 per square foot. It was last sold on 10 Oct 2014 for £425,000. Since then, the value has increased by £287,927, representing a 67.7% increase, or approximately 6.1% per year.

The current estimated value of £712,927 is:

  • 42.8% higher than the average property price on Hamilton Drive
  • 35.6% higher than the average in the NG7 1DF postcode area
  • and 111.5% higher than the average price for Nottingham as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 5 November 2014,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

16 Hamilton Drive, Nottingham, City Of Nottingham, Nottinghamshire, NG7 1DF has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 5 Nov 2014.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 14 May 2013,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to E,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 42.1%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water energy efficiency changing from good to average, while the system remained as from main system.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, 50 mm loft insulation, changing energy efficiency from average to po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(poor).
  • The windows were upgraded from single glazed to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 81%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with no change in efficiency (very good).
